Comprehensive Guide to ALF Documentation Request

What is the Assisted Living Facility Request for Documentation?

The Assisted Living Facility Request for Documentation is a crucial form used by assisted living facilities in Washington state. This document serves as a formal means of submitting essential information to licensors during the licensing and inspection process. It includes variations like the ALF resident information form and the ALF staff information form, ensuring comprehensive documentation meets necessary regulatory standards.

Purpose and Benefits of the Assisted Living Facility Request for Documentation

This form plays a significant role in maintaining compliance with DSHS regulations. By utilizing this form, facilities can efficiently organize critical information regarding residents and staff, which is vital for inspections. Additionally, it serves as a reliable method for documenting this information for audits, ensuring that facilities are well-prepared for any regulatory assessments.
